atan2 is alwas returning values between -pi and pi.
https://docs.python.org/2/library/math.html
Next step is to convert g1>-g1, which will truely follow the CR72 Nomenclature.
For this, the atan2 function is a blocker.
sr #3154: (https://gna.org/support/?3154) Implementation of Baldwin (2014) B14 model - 2-site exact solution model for all time scales.
This follows the tutorial for adding relaxation dispersion models at:
http://wiki.nmr-relax.com/Tutorial_for_adding_relaxation_dispersion_models_to_relax#Debugging